Activating mTOR Mutations Are Detrimental in Nutrient-Poor Conditions.

Agata A BielskaCaitlin F HarriganYeon Ju KyungQuaid MorrisWilhelm PalmCraig B Thompson
Published in: Cancer research (2022)
This study suggests that cells need to inactivate mTOR to survive nutrient stress, which could explain the rarity of mTOR mutations and the limited clinical activity of mTOR inhibitors in cancer.
